| Aspect | Spa Technician | Massage Therapist |
|---|
| Credentials | Basic cosmetology or esthetician license | State-specific massage therapy license or certification |
| Work Environment | Spas, salons, wellness centers | Spas, wellness clinics, private practices |
| Job Duties | Facials, skin treatments, body treatments | Therapeutic massage, relaxation techniques |
| Industry Usage | Commonly employed in spa settings for skin and body treatments | Focuses on massage therapy for health and relaxation |
While both Spa Technicians and Massage Therapists work in spa environments, Spa Technicians primarily focus on skin and body treatments like facials and body wraps, requiring esthetician licenses. Massage Therapists specialize in therapeutic and relaxation massages, needing specific massage therapy licenses. Both roles are essential in spa settings but serve different client needs and skill sets.
